Final answer:

Property rights protect businesses by ensuring owners have autonomy over their resources and can engage in contracts.


Explanation:

Property rights are essential in protecting businesses by specifying what owners can and cannot do with their assets. They allow producers to have rights over the goods and services they create and consumers to possess rights over the goods and services they purchase.

Property rights protect businesses by ensuring that owners have the autonomy to use their resources as they see fit, including entering into contracts with others.
